Last summer in the context of the Google Summer of Code a Brazilian
student named Guilherme Polo fixed a large number of problems with IDLE.
Supposedly this will some day end up in the standard Python release. In
the meantime, you can get this version, called VIDLE for now, at
vpython.org. Perhaps it will solve your problems.
